In Pay core tables, you can set up Pay Levels and Rate Codes. These will link back to how an employee is paid and are useful when setting up an Employment Agreement.

How to add a Pay Level

TIP

In the below instructions, the pay levels example will be called Steps.

  1. Go to Pay | Pay core tables.
  2. Select Pay Level under controls.
  3. Select Add Card. The ADD PAY LEVEL panel will open.
  4. Enter the pay level NAME (for example, Step 1).
  5. Enter the pay level CODE (for example, S1).
  6. Make sure the ACTIVE status is set to Yes.
  7. Select the Submit icon to save and close the panel.
  8. Repeat instructions 1-7 for extra steps as required.

How to add a Rate Code

Rate codes are linked to transactions.
Jemini can't have two people sitting in two positions, so use this function for employees who get paid different rates for different roles.

TIP

In the below instructions, the rate code example will be for after hours work. You can create as many rate codes for different roles as you like.

  1. Go to Pay | Pay core tables.
  2. Select Rate Code under controls.
  3. Select Add Card. The ADD RATE CODE panel will open.
  4. Enter the rate code NAME (for example, After hours).
  5. Enter the rate code CODE (for example, AH).
  6. Make sure the ACTIVE status is set to Yes.
  7. Select the Submit icon to save and close the panel.
  8. Repeat instructions 1-7 for extra rate codes as required.
